## Artifact Signing — SDK Parity Notes (Weekly Sync)

Kestrel SDK for Android reached parity with the Swift client this sprint: offline queueing, batched telemetry, and retry semantics now match. Both SDKs ship as signed artifacts from the same pipeline. Remaining gap: background sync throttling, targeted next sprint. Verify both release bundles before tagging. Both artifacts validate against the shared signing key below.

signing key of kawig-fafog = bky19_6Fypv1qws7J8qJtaYjX

Runbook: GridSmith crossword generator. If fill fails repeatedly, check the wordlist cache version first — stale caches cause symmetric-slot deadlocks. Restart the solver pod only after draining queued puzzles, otherwise partial grids leak into the publish queue. Full diagnostic steps, including cache invalidation order, are documented on the page linked below.

dashboard of yagep-tajop = https://jira.tolvaqsys.internal/browse/pages/pages/browse

The Ledgerleaf CSV import wizard lives in `apps/importer` and handles three stages: header mapping, row validation, and staged commit. Validation rules are declared in `schemas/import.yml`; do not hardcode them in the handlers, as the Brightmoor ops team edits that file directly. Failed rows land in a quarantine table and are retried nightly. Staged commits require a token from the Vaultine credential service, which rotates monthly. For local development against the sandbox tenant, the wizard authenticates to Vaultine using the key below.

API key for taduf-yahif: qvz11-nMDtAWg6H2u